Peculiarities

Serious snowblowers driving through winter streets and snowy highways are mostly gas powered because they are based on the vehicle's design, but don't think that all miniature snowblowers are necessarily powered by an electric battery. Even household models can be gasoline powered by a small internal combustion engine, and this design can have both advantages and disadvantages.

The first obvious advantage of a gasoline engine over an electric one is power . - it directly affects productivity, so a relatively small gasoline snow blower is able to clear snow from even a large area in the shortest possible time.

In addition, most gasoline-powered units not only remove snow, but also have the ability to run independently - they can only be guided without pushing. And in the absence of such a function, the price drops significantly and the unit becomes quite affordable.

A liquid-fueled snow blower grinds snow much more efficiently and is capable of throwing it up to a distance of 10-12 meters, which is very convenient if you need to clear not a narrow path, but a wide road. At the same time, more expensive models are often equipped not with wheels, but with caterpillars - this is hardly useful on a personal plot, but it will be very useful for cleaning a skating rink or on a hillside. Needless to say, a gasoline snow blower does not have the slightest connection to an outlet, and its use is possible absolutely in any conditions, including far from civilization - provided that there are enough gasoline reserves.

However, one cannot fail to note some of the shortcomings that force a certain circle of consumers to make a choice in favor of electrical engineering . A truly powerful gasoline-powered unit will weigh quite a lot, and the tracked version is also huge in size, so it is quite problematic to transport or use the non-self-propelled version in some situations. Prices for equipment with a gasoline engine are also much higher than for cars with electric traction. Finally, any gasoline engine is always inferior to an electric one in terms of noise and gaseous emissions, therefore, in a small area near the house, many may consider the use of such technology an inappropriate solution.

Device

As befits a commonly used unit, a snow blower is a fairly simple mechanism, but still allows it to remove snow very effectively in any conditions. Consider the main components that make up such a machine in order to understand the general principles of its operation.

The gasoline engine is the heart of the mechanism, thanks to which it is able to carry out the tasks assigned to it . Snow blowers can be based on a two- or four-stroke engine, but in any case, it drives the auger, that is, a special knife, thanks to which the dense structure of the snow is crushed. The auger itself is located, as it were, inside the front bucket, which, in turn, allows you to collect the main part of the snow cover from the cleared area without forming dumps on the sides of the cleared area. The snow, taken by the bucket and crushed with the help of the auger, falls into a chute, that is, a special elongated pipe, set aside somewhat to the side for throwing the crushed snow masses far beyond the clearing site. The entire structure is mounted on wheels or tracks, allowing the unit to move. All control of the mechanism is concentrated on the handles, which are held in the hands of the operator.

How to choose?

The correct choice of a household or industrial snow blower is impossible without a clear understanding of the tasks assigned to it, as well as the characteristics of the territory in which it will work.

So, for home use in an area that does not exceed 100 square meters. meters, a non-self-propelled compact wheeled device is usually enough, which is inexpensive, but will fully cope with snow removal. You can store such a mechanism even inside the house, and with the timely cleaning of fresh snow, clearing paths and adjoining parking will not seem like a big problem.

Expensive and high-quality equipment, especially on tracks, is chosen only for clearing large areas and significant amounts of snow . A unit capable of coping with such a task quickly cannot be light by definition, so you will have to spend money on an expensive self-propelled option. If difficult conditions caused by snow are not uncommon on the site, it is worth paying attention to the presence of several speeds of work (an important indicator for cleaning uneven snow cover, which is typical with irregular cleaning). For rough terrain, choose a model with a high level of maneuverability.

In order to prevent the formation of snowdrifts from previously removed snow along the cleared path, consumers often pay attention to the range of discharge of the snow mass, but experts point out that this indicator is not of fundamental importance. Crushed snow can be quite light, and if cleaning is also carried out in windy weather, then the real indicator can be very different from that indicated in the technical documentation in any direction.

If the choice between a wheeled and tracked model does not seem obvious, think about the specifics of the area to be cleaned . For an area with slopes, the tracked model is indispensable, it is also more practical when removing large-scale snowdrifts and more easily overcomes curbs. But, of course, there were some drawbacks. For example, due to the lack of wheels, it is difficult to push the unit even for a short distance, so it will either move strictly on its own course, or you will pay with enormous efforts for each meter.

Instructions for use

Each model of a snow blower must be supplied with instructions for use, taking into account the characteristics of a particular piece of equipment, but there are general rules that should be followed. For example, we must not forget that a snowplow is a rather dangerous machine, because a rotating auger, although it never gains great speed, is capable of catching clothes or even a person's limb, and it will be problematic to escape from its captivity without help. If this is not done immediately, the likelihood of serious injury increases significantly, because the unit has significant power. In this case, a self-propelled model, left unattended in operation, will continue to move in a straight line, which can also lead to misfortune.

Use of the machine as a whole must be carried out with great care . Suffice it to recall that the gasoline with which the snow blower is refueled tends to easily ignite and even explode, therefore it is unacceptable to refuel near open sources of fire and with the engine running. Even a jet of snow being thrown can pose another danger - its force may be sufficient to break a window or severely damage your eyesight if it hits the eyes directly from a short distance.

Even if you do not take into account the above hazards, you still need to carefully monitor compliance with all the rules common to all equipment. So, before starting the first operation, you should definitely study the instructions so that careless handling does not contribute to the premature failure of the mechanism. Self-repair of the unit is almost always discouraged by manufacturers, and in the included form it is strictly prohibited.

In addition, when servicing a snow blower based on a gasoline engine, all fuel must be drained first, and work should be performed only in a dry and insulated room.
